    I owned Pulse #61 for three years. One thing you should check. With a normal load onboard if you push the Pulse to one side there should be one inch ground clearance on the high outrigger wheel. Otherwise you will wear out outrigger tires pretty quickly. There are adjustments near the floor for this. Also the welds on most Pulses are not great. I broke a weld on the left outrigger the first time I drove it. It looked like a bubble gum weld if you know what I mean.

    The real issue with the overheating isn't getting air to the radiator...it's getting the air OUT after going through the radiator. At speed the 'in' ducting should be enough if you had an extractor for an outlet. Lower the pressure on the outlet and all will be fine.

    Fun fact: While the Pulse autocycle has 4 wheels, it's not a 4-wheel vehicle. That would classify it as a car which it is not. Only 3 of the wheels are on the ground at any given time. This vehicle was causing problems with classification in the beginning because it wasn't a motorcycle, or a car. For a while it was going to be classified as a recreation vehicle, but it didn't meet those standards either. So, the classification of "autocycle" was created for this vehicle. The classification issue still wasn't settled when my dad bought his in (I want to say 1983?), and he was concerned it would be classified as a recreational vehicle which would have ramifications and restrictions on where you could drive it.
